San Francisco’s BART subway system is again up and operating after service was suspended and shut down on Friday morning as a result of a “pc networking downside.” The service is again on-line “system large” as of about 9:17AM PT, however BART says to “count on main delays in service towards all locations as a result of an earlier practice management downside.”
The system had initially been suspended “till additional discover” round 5AM PT and BART had alerted riders to “search different technique of transportation.” As of 9AM PT, BART had suspended service in San Francisco and San Mateo County stations and had enabled restricted service once more in East Bay.
